How is transformation in bacteria most accurately described?

Transformation in bacteria is most accurately described as a method of horizontal gene transfer, where a bacterium acquires external DNA from its environment and incorporates it into its genome or retains it as an independent plasmid. This process can occur naturally in competent bacteria or be induced artificially in the laboratory. Transformation enables genetic exchange without cell-to-cell contact, distinguishing it from conjugation and transduction.
